What Wichita Did For Hank, Jr AND Which Star Generates The Most Concert Trash

  • Print

Hank Williams Jr. is thanking ESPN for firing him, and thanking Wichita fans for helping make up the difference losing his ESPN gig made in his bank account. Hank may have lost the royalties for his Monday Night Football theme song but the controversy turned into a windfall in other ways.  Hank says, "It has snowballed."  Hank pointed to the giant jump in t-shirt sales at his concerts.  He mentioned Wichita when he said, quote, "Well, how about $200,000 in T-shirts in cities like Evansville, [Indiana] and Wichita, Kansas and Dayton, Ohio.  That tell you something?"  Hank thinks his words hit home for many Americans. He was fired, you may recall, for comparing a golf game played by House Speaker John Boehner and President Obama to Hitler hitting the links with (Israeli Prime Minister) NETANYAHU. 

Kenny Chesney is doing something else bigger than anyone else in the music biz.  He is generating more trash at his concerts.  The groundskeepers at Pittsburgh's Heinz Field report that Kenny and Tim McGraw generated 50,000 pounds of garbage at their June 30th concert.  “Chesney is the worst (for trash),” said spokesperson Leroy Stotler, “This was as bad, if not worse, than other years.” 

Garth Brooks may finally be ready to get the tour bus out of moth balls. It's been 12 years since the country icon announced he wouldn't tour again until his daughters were out of high school. His youngest is a junior. Garth now says "If God lets us do it and everything goes well, I would love to tour again."   There's a possibility he'd bring his wife, Trisha Yearwood, along for the ride as well. Eli Young Band's #1 single, “Even If It Breaks Your Heart” is inspiring people to pursue their dreams. Mike Eli says they’re hearing from fans who have adopted the song as an anthem to keep them focused,  “There was this young lady” he says, “and she was in college getting her degree in art and she said that after hearing ‘Even If It Breaks Your Heart’ on the radio it inspired her to go back to painting.  She said thank you for inspiring her to do that. I think that if we can do that with this song it’s an incredible feeling knowing that these folks are going to go back and follow their dreams.”
